10/10 Best Iso Gym I have ever used.
 
By Zachariah Salazar / Tempe, Arizona, USA

I built something similar using Ross Enamait's instruction years ago and while I enjoyed it and the results, it fell out of use. When I saw this I knew I could make good use of it as I have had the best results with isometric training in the past. Looking at the design, I saw that i could make one myself or have something similar made. But time is money and once weighed, the cost seemed fair. Paid for, had it in a week, far faster than I could have had it made. Worth it to me maybe not for you, your decision. As to its function, fantastic. Useful for various presses, kneeling presses, rows, deads, numerous positions of cleans, high pulls, single arm work etc. Only limited by your understanding of movement. Transports easily in the car. Take it to park or beach, grab a kettlebell for snatches, swings and throws and you have a good time. Throw in some sprint mechanic drills and you have a useful interesting workout.
